Anyone tested HDR Light Studio with V3? I setup my render settings to Image Based and pick HDR Light Studio for Background, reflection, etc. I launche fire and it seems to update with HDR Light Studio lights but when I render it is completely black. Any thoughts on settings...camera or otherwise?

Also, I notice fire goes black every once in a while, not updating to HDR Light Studio.

Thanks for help.


PS. I loaded an actual image map for the BG and now at least I see the render though it is very dark...maybe it's just camera setting that need tweaking.

You want a Maxwell camera EV of roughly 8 when you are setting up your HDR Light Studio lighting. But Yes, I have used HDR Light Studio with Maxwell Studio v3 as recently as today... all works fine for me here.

You should have all the IBL channels set to "same as background", and the background set to "HDR Light Studio" when you are setting up your lighting.

Half Life thanks for the info. Do I have to load an HDRI map path into the "Map" option in the Background area? It seems if I don't indicate a map path, the image renders black. I thought with HDRI Light Studio you can create IBL lights without having to use an HDRI.

The other thing is as a test I color the lights in Light Studio and Fire indicates the color reflection and diffuse on the object, but when I render it shows no influence of colored lights in the final render. Do I need to change something else? I have checked "Interpolation" and "Screen Mapping" and that's how I see the lights in viewport and Fire.

When I click on the viewport to adjust the camera, the HDR Light Studio lights are swapped with the loaded HDRI map indicated in Fire view with no color influence from the HDR Light Studio lights, but when I go back and click on the lights in HDR Light Studio's Live window the HDR Lights appear in viewport and the Fire renders show the color influence of the lights along with the lights in the background. When I click on the Render button at top, the final render shows the HDR image with the object lit but no influence from the colored lights in HDR Light Studio.

I realized that when I do load an HDR image Maxwell merely uses the image to light the scene, and that is what gets rendered....it completely ignores the lights from HDR Light Studio. If I get leave the Background image field empty and select HDR Light Studio, it completely renders black.

Total brain fart! I forgot I had to render out the light map first as an exr and have Maxwell use the map to light things. Sorry, I am experiencing a huge crash course on HDR lighting and Maxwell at the same time. Is there a way not to get the HDR Light Studio lights not to show up in the background in final render...just have the lit object isolated render?

Also, one minor thing I notice is that if I click away from HDRLS window to adjust something in Maxwell, Fire render will not update the render at all unless I go back into HDRLS window and click on a light.
